
A well-respected expert on CCTV, Pauline Norstrom is Chairman of the CCTV Section of the British Security Industry Association (BSIA) and heads-up the BSIA's technical committee - TC/10 - which focuses on CCTV standards and guidance and has looked at critical areas from digital video evidence to privacy masking. Pauline is also the security industry's sole representative on the Programme Board of the National CCTV Strategy alongside key stakeholders such as the police and the Home Office. On behalf of the BSIA, she is regularly called upon to provide expert commentary regarding topical CCTV issues for the national media, including: BBC Radio 5 'Live' and the BBC World Service.
Additionally, Pauline is the Director of Worldwide Marketing for CCTV specialist AD Group - the parent company of Dedicated Micros - which provides industry-leading embedded CCTV systems, right-up to the enterprise level, for deployment on the ground, in the air and on the move.
